Description
The effect of the pressure on the Curie temperature of CrTe and MnSb compounds of the nickel arsenide were studied up to a pressure of 4,000 kg/cm2. The rate of change of the Curie temperature was −5.5×10−3°C kg−1cm2 for CrTe and (−3.2±0.5)×10−3°C kg−1cm2 for MnSb. From the result of the present experiment, the critical pressure and temperature to realize a first kind transition from a ferromagnetic to a paramagnetic state in CrTe are evaluated to be 41,000 kg/cm2 and 107°K, respectively.
